In the field of engineering and physics, understanding various concepts is crucial for successful application. One such concept is the static moment, which plays a significant role in analyzing forces acting on structures. The static moment refers to the rotational effect produced by a force acting at a distance from a pivot point. It is essential to understand that this moment is calculated when the system is in equilibrium, meaning that all forces and moments acting on the object are balanced. This principle is fundamental in ensuring the stability and safety of structures such as bridges, buildings, and machinery.To better grasp the concept of static moment, consider a simple example: a seesaw. When one child sits at one end, their weight creates a static moment around the pivot point in the center. If another child wants to balance the seesaw, they must sit at a distance that creates an equal and opposite static moment. This scenario illustrates how the static moment can influence the behavior of objects in static equilibrium.The calculation of static moment involves multiplying the force applied by the distance from the pivot point. Mathematically, it can be expressed as M = F × d, where M is the static moment, F is the force, and d is the distance from the pivot. This equation highlights the importance of both the magnitude of the force and its distance from the pivot in determining the overall effect on the system.In practical applications, engineers often utilize the concept of static moment in designing structures to ensure they can withstand various loads without failing. For instance, when designing a beam, engineers must calculate the static moment caused by loads applied at different points along the beam. By ensuring that the static moment does not exceed the material's strength, engineers can prevent structural failures and ensure safety.Moreover, the concept of static moment extends beyond simple mechanical systems. In civil engineering, it is vital for analyzing the forces acting on large structures like skyscrapers or dams. The distribution of loads and the resulting static moment must be carefully considered to maintain structural integrity under various conditions, including wind and seismic activity.In conclusion, the static moment is a fundamental concept in engineering and physics that helps us understand how forces interact with objects in static equilibrium. By analyzing the static moment, engineers can design safe and efficient structures capable of withstanding various loads. Whether it is a simple seesaw or a complex bridge, the principles behind the static moment remain vital in ensuring the stability and safety of our built environment. As we continue to advance in technology and construction methods, the understanding of static moment will remain a key component in the field of engineering.
